Output 68d587ec871fe149cb643e72be6873b4cad976ee2faf95c5eecbdc1b58df9108:0

value
1074054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3beb4cc08d419eb2986f199b13b95dfd6f0e3fa8 OP_EQUAL
address
379qfnA5rhT4HjfBWTqUHNNHZBgdpyouvb
transaction
68d587ec871fe149cb643e72be6873b4cad976ee2faf95c5eecbdc1b58df9108
spent
true